Required Skills & Experience:
4-5 years of hands-on experience delivering technical training in electronics or engineering environments. Proven ability to lead classroom and hands-on instruction, including system diagnostics and equipment testing. Experience creating and updating lesson plans, training materials, and documentation . Strong presentation skills with the ability to engage groups, explain complex systems, and facilitate interactive sessions. Nice to
Have Skills & Experience:
Background in electronics engineering or similar technical field. Familiarity with lab environments, including material approval and maintenance. Prior experience working in a federal or regulated environment
Job Description:
Insight Global is seeking to hire a Technical Trainer Specialist sitting in Coppell, TX supporting a federal program. This role will be responsible for delivering technical, task-based training to government personnel who operate and maintain advanced electronic systems. The Trainer will lead both classroom and hands-on instruction, guiding users through system operations, error diagnostics, and equipment testing. Weekly virtual sessions and in-person lab oversight are part of the routine, with a strong emphasis on clear communication and instructional effectiveness. The ideal candidate will have the ability to present complex materials in a way that is engaging and easy to understand. This position requires a highly organized and energetic individual who can manage lesson planning, validate training content, and collaborate cross-functionally to ensure materials reflect current product capabilities. Success in this role depends on the ability to connect with learners, adapt to evolving technical content, and maintain a high standard of instructional quality.
